Analysis

The most recent figure for proportion of population using improved latrines and other improved in Mali is 58.28, measured in 2024. That is the highest value across all 25 years on record.

That represents a change of up 2.1% on the previous year and up 23.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, proportion of population using improved latrines and other improved in Mali peaked at 58.28 in 2024 and was at its lowest, 25.53, in 2000.

Mali ranks 21st of 227 countries on this measure, in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.
